2. Brainwave Shifts: From Thinking to Healing

Your brain operates at different frequencies depending on your state of consciousness:

  • Beta – alert and active (but also associated with stress)

  • Alpha – relaxed and calm

  • Theta – meditative, dreamy, and deeply restorative

  • Delta – deep sleep and unconscious healing

Sound healing often induces alpha and theta states, where deep rest and subconscious healing can occur. These states are also associated with:

  • Emotional release

  • Increased creativity and insight

  • Nervous system repair

  • Enhanced immune function

Sound helps the brain let go of “fight or flight” and shift into “rest and repair.”
